Abstract

The proposed paper offers an insight into the development of textual turn of contemporary architectural theory and practice, perceived as a response to spatial turn embraced by literary studies. This paper has the following objectives: first, to explain and exemplify the nature of connection of these two contemporary tendencies; second, to summarise different theoretical approaches to textual turn of architecture drawing on works pioneering and highlighting this practice; and, third, to provide practical examples of the mutual influence and involvement as well as enrichment of textual turn of architecture and spatial turn of literary studies.
